Managing Dry Mouth: Causes and Solutions

dry mouth

Dry mouth, also known as xerostomia, is a condition where the salivary glands in your mouth don't produce enough saliva to keep your mouth moist. This can be uncomfortable and can lead to various oral health issues if left untreated. Managing dry mouth effectively requires understanding its causes and exploring different treatment options.


What Causes Dry Mouth?


Dry mouth can be triggered by several factors, including:

  1. Medications: Many over-the-counter and prescription medications, such as antihistamines, antidepressants, and blood pressure drugs, can reduce saliva production as a side effect.

  2. Aging: As we age, our body's ability to produce saliva naturally decreases, leading to a higher risk of dry mouth.

  3. Medical Conditions: Health conditions such as diabetes, Alzheimer's disease, and autoimmune disorders like Sjögren’s syndrome can result in chronic dry mouth.

  4. Radiation Therapy: Cancer treatments, especially those targeting the head and neck, can damage salivary glands, leading to dry mouth.

  5. Dehydration: Not drinking enough water or excessive fluid loss due to sweating, vomiting, or diarrhea can lead to temporary dry mouth.

  6. Lifestyle Factors: Habits such as smoking, chewing tobacco, and excessive alcohol consumption can contribute to dry mouth.


Symptoms of Dry Mouth


Dry mouth isn't just a feeling of thirst—it can present several symptoms that affect your overall oral health, including:

  • A sticky or dry sensation in the mouth

  • Difficulty chewing, swallowing, or speaking

  • Cracked lips or sores in the mouth

  • Persistent bad breath

  • A dry or sore throat

  • Changes in taste perception

If left unmanaged, dry mouth can increase the risk of tooth decay, gum disease, and infections in the mouth, making it essential to address the condition promptly.


Effective Dry Mouth Treatments


Managing dry mouth begins with identifying and addressing the underlying cause. Here are some solutions that can help alleviate symptoms and protect your oral health:

  1. Stay Hydrated: Drinking water throughout the day helps maintain moisture levels in your mouth. Avoid caffeinated drinks and alcohol, which can exacerbate dryness.

  2. Chew Sugar-Free Gum: Chewing gum or sucking on sugar-free candies stimulates saliva production, providing relief from dryness.

  3. Use Saliva Substitutes: Over-the-counter saliva substitutes in the form of gels, sprays, or lozenges can temporarily relieve dry mouth symptoms.

  4. Humidify Your Environment: Using a humidifier, especially at night, can add moisture to the air, reducing dryness in your mouth while you sleep.

  5. Practice Good Oral Hygiene: Brushing with fluoride toothpaste and using an alcohol-free mouthwash can help prevent cavities and oral infections often associated with dry mouth.

  6. Talk to Your Doctor: If medications are the culprit, consult with your healthcare provider to see if there are alternatives with fewer side effects. For chronic conditions, your doctor may recommend specific treatments to manage dry mouth symptoms.


When to See a Dentist


If you experience persistent dry mouth that doesn’t improve with lifestyle changes, it's essential to consult your dentist. A dental professional can assess your condition and recommend more advanced treatments, such as prescription medications or fluoride treatments, to protect your oral health.
